Whitney City Zoning Code

§ 14.02.037

Preserving rights in pending litigation.

By the passage of this article, no presently illegal use shall be deemed to have been legalized unless such use specifically falls within a use district where the actual use is a conforming use. Otherwise, such uses shall remain nonconforming uses where recognized, or an illegal use, as the case may be. It is further the intent and declared purpose of this article than no offense committed and no liability, penalty or forfeiture, either civil or criminal, incurred prior to the time the existing zoning ordinance was amended in its entirety by this article, shall be discharged or affected by such repeal; but prosecution and suits for such offenses, liabilities, penalties, or forfeitures may be instituted or causes presently pending may be proceeded with in all respects as if such prior ordinance had not been amended.
(Ordinance 2020-12 adopted 7/20/2020)
